This tour takes you to Samburu, a semi-arid region that is mainly inhabited by the Samburu community, a semi-nomadic community that primarily herds cattle, sheep, goats, and camels. The reserve is famously known for its special five species of wildlife which inclued Grevy’s zebra, reticulated giraffe, Beisa oryx, Somali ostrich and genenuk. There are other species of wildlife incluing lions, leopards, cheetahs, wild dogs, elephants, gazelles, warthogs, jackals, giraffes, hippos, crocodiles and birdlife.
Pick up from your hotel, airport or other agreed location and embark on your 5 to 6-hour drive to Samburu, located on the north of Mt. Kenya, along the Ewaso Nyiro River, which waters this arid savannah. On arrival at the lodge/camp, check in at the hotel then proceed for lunch. Depending on where your accommodation facility is, you will visit one of the following parks: the Buffalo Springs Game Reserve, Shaba National Park or Samburu Game Reserve. This park is home to a number of wildlife, including beisa oryx, gerenuk gazelle and greater and lesser kudu, grevy’s zebras, reticulated giraffe, Somali Ostrich among others. After a brief relaxation, embark on an afternoon safari game drive as you explore this park in search of the above-mentioned wildlife. This area is also a birdwatchers’ paradise. There are hundreds of bird species, in beautiful colours, that will make every moment worthwhile. Return to the camp/lodge for dinner and overnight.
Breakfast at the lodge/camp then embark on a morning safari game drive. Visit the water holes, which are great meeting point for wildlife as the y come to drink water. Return to the accommodation facility for relaxation. Later on, have lunch, followed by an afternoon safari game drive in search of wildlife. The park being the natural habitat of this wildlife means that you will see the wildlife going about their day to day activities which include grazing, hunting, mating or just relaxing. Return to the lodge or camp after the game drive. Relaxation, dinner and relaxation at the lodge/camp.
After breakfast, check out of the hotel and head to a Samburu village. Learn a little about the Samburu people, culture, lifestyle, among other things. Continue on your journey to Nairobi, with a brief stop along the way for lunch. Drop off at the airport or any other agreed location. End of safari.
